What are the 3 rivers in Milwaukee?

Milwaukee’s location at the confluence of three rivers – the Milwaukee, Menomonee, and Kinnickinnic – provided natural boundaries for the original three founders.

What was the problem with the Milwaukee River?

Historic pollution contaminated parts of the Milwaukee River estuary with PCBs and other toxins that pose health threats to aquatic organisms, wildlife and humans.

How long is Milwaukee’s Riverwalk?

3.1 miles
Welcome to Milwaukee’s Riverwalk Once complete, the Riverwalk will extend 3.1 miles along both sides of the Milwaukee River, from the site of the former North Avenue Dam, through Downtown and the Historic Third Ward to Lake Michigan.
